Georgetown University Davis Center for the Performing Arts, Gonda Theater
Speakers: Actress Olympia Dukakis and Playwright Timberlake Wertenbaker
On Thursday, April 20, WIP interns went to the Gonda Theater within Georgetown University’s Davis Center for the Performing Arts to hear Oscar-Award-winning actress Olympia Dukakis discuss her career in theater and film along with a talk by playwright Timberlake Wertenbaker. Dukakis appeared in Steel Magnolias, Moonstruck, and Mr. Holland’s Opus, among other hit movies. The British Wertenbaker was a resident writer for the Royal Court Theatre and author of Our Country’s Good and Galileo’s Daughter, among other plays.
